In a mediumspeed directfired pulverizing system, the coal mill outlet temperature is the main monitoring variable when the coal mill is running. Explosions can easily occur when the temperature is extremely high. However, pulverized coal cannot be sufficiently dried when the temperature is extremely low, which results in inefficient combustion.

The coal mill outlet temperature is an important monitoring variable during the operation of a coal mill and needs to be well controlled. Low outlet temperature indicates that the pulverized coal is not sufficiently dried, which will decrease the combustion efficiency of coal. Boiler Performance and Mill Outlet Temperature Bright Hub Engineering

Boiler Performance and Mill Outlet Temperature Bright Hub Engineering

The mill outlet temperature of coalair mixture is maintained between 65 to 90 degree centigrade in the case of low and medium volatile coal. In the case of high volatile coal while the lower limit generally remains as 65 degree centigrade, the upper limit is restricted to a lower level depending on percentage of volatile content in coal.
